Cairns Festival: Conversations with...

Leading up to (and during) the 2010 Cairns Festival, we'll be connecting with both local and visiting creative people and asking about what makes them tick. We'll pose a few simple questions about inspiration, life in the Tropical North, the Festival environment, and just about anything else that comes to mind. To get this "Conversations with..." initiative started, Festival producer, Eric Holowacz, is spending a few minutes with the cultural figures working to deliver  our 2010 season, and finds out what they have to say.
